On the basis of the two reactions below, decide which of the following statements are true and which are false. If a statement is false, explain why it is false
1: ATP + Y -> Y-P + ADP ?G = –100 kcal/mole
2: Y-P + A -> B ?G = 50 kcal/mole
A. Reaction 1 is favorable because of the large negative ?G associated with the hydrolysis of ATP.
B. Reaction 2 is an example of an unfavorable reaction.
C. Reactions 1 and 2 are coupled reactions, and when they take place together, reaction 2 will proceed in the forward direction.
D. Reaction 2 can be used to drive reaction 1 in the reverse direction.
A. True.
B. True.
C. True.
D. False. This is false for two reasons: (1) reaction 2 is unfavorable, as indicated by the positive free-energy change associated with the reaction; (2) the reverse reaction, although possibly more favorable, will yield the product for reaction 1, not reactants to help drive it forward.
